So does anyone have a newer van equipped with the "Latch" system. LATCH stands for Lower Anchors and Tethers for Children. My 2001 is not equipped with it, however I am wondering if it would be a simple go to the junk-yard find the parts and install on my older van.

So what I am asking is anyone with a newer van equipped with Latch - can you post a photo of the attachments - or offer your opinion? Are they built into the seats or just an add on bolt down bracket?

Just for further clarification my van in the 2nd row buckets with the 3rd row bench with fold down console in the middle. So I would prefer someone with the same configuration post - but I am sure interest would be out there for ALL seating options.

I think latch became mandatory in 2003, but not positive.

We make them for a few seat companies. They get welded to the seat frame.

I put the tether strap all the away around the back, and underneath to the front of the seat. You will see a little slot in the seat frame that you can clip too. Not as good as the Latch thing, but seems to work well enough.

The PO of my van obviously needed it for a child seat as there is now one of the anchors bolted to the floor of my van. Looks like they took the anchor out of a wrecked vehicle and then just bolted it to the floor behind the middle bench seat.
